a master's degree in other engineering is more popular than many other degrees. In fact, it ranks #91 out of 343 on popularity of all such degrees in the nation. This means you won't have too much trouble finding schools that offer the degree.

College Factual reviewed 2 schools in Alabama to determine which ones were the best for master's degree seekers in the field of other engineering. Combined, these schools handed out 41 master's degrees in other engineering to qualified students.

It is hard to beat University of Alabama at Birmingham if you want to pursue a master's degree in other engineering. UAB is a fairly large public university located in the medium-sized city of Birmingham.More information about a master’s in other engineering from University of Alabama at Birmingham

2

Alabama A & M University is a wonderful decision for students interested in a master's degree in other engineering. AAMU is a moderately-sized public university located in the city of Normal.

Master's students who receive their degree from the other engineering program earn about $69,533 for their early career.
